[QUOTE="NYPacker, post: 269333, member: 1831"] Well the packers did try to keep sutton by offering him a practice squad spot but all in all I didn't like any of the decisions made after the preseason. In fact I think our preseason roster would have been in the superbowl right now. Here are the decisions that I thought was completely unacceptable: 1) Cutting Tyrell Sutton: Exactly as dilligaff said, would have been nice to keep him. 2) Cutting Ruvell Martin: Look I understand the guy was nothing but a 4th or 5th string receiver but is that so bad? When Nelson and Driver where out for one game we started to panic with who our slot receiver would be. Well there WAS your answer. 3) Cutting Anthony Smith: Like Charles Woodson said "Why would you cut a guy that helps your new defense?" 4) Trading away Tony Moll: This move was actually the most arrogant by TT so far besides you know who. TT thought that we did such a stellar job at protecting A-Rod that he thought "hey our preseason performance is so good we can risk giving lineman away." Wrong. We went into the regular season with absolutely 0 depth at Tackle and we paid the price. I know many fans don't like Moll but he does add depth and he was decent after Tauscher got injured last season. 5) Not retaining Jamon Meredith: I'm not sure why he was cut but I've been hearing that he doesn't really have that mindset in for the game. But it still would have been nice to have some depth at tackle. Dilligaff if you have time to go to bills website try to find something about him, I heard he's contributed well to the team. [/QUOTE]
